Fibroblast growth factor 21 (FGF-21) is a pleiotropic hormone considered as a major regulator of energy homeostasis. FGF-21 is mainly secreted by the liver, but it may also be expressed in skeletal muscle. In this sense, FGF-21 protein expression is induced by insulin in C2C12 myocytes, and FGF21 mRNA is upregulated by hyperinsulinemia in skeletal muscle in young healthy men. Moreover, it has been suggested that FGF-21 is a signal secreted by the skeletal muscle to communicate with adipose tissue under stress conditions. FGF21 has been shown to be a major regulator of hepatic lipid metabolism, with FGF-21 overexpressing mice being resistant to diet-induced obesity. Interestingly, recent studies suggest that FGF21 may exert anti-inflammatory actions in the pancreas, heart, and skeletal muscle. A reduction in the JNK and NF-κB signaling pathways has been proposed as the potential mechanism implicated in the FGF-21 anti-inflammatory effects.
